Maison > interface Web > js tutoriel > le corps du texte

Comment configurer l'environnement de développement angulaire dans l'environnement Windows

一个新手
Libérer: 2017-09-07 10:18:01
original
1446 Les gens l'ont consulté


Node.js


L'installation

Node.js est plus pratique Accédez directement au téléchargement officiel de Node.js et suivez les étapes. Installez-le simplement

Vous pouvez l'installer dans n'importe quel répertoire, tel que

D:\nodejs\
Copier après la connexion

Node.js qui l'accompagne npm, il n'est donc pas nécessaire de l'installer

Ouvrez cmd Terminal, utilisez la commande suivante pour vérifier si l'installation Node.js a réussi :

node -v
npm -v
Copier après la connexion

Si le numéro de version apparaît, cela signifie que l'installation Node.js a réussi

Configurer

Configurer le préfixe et le cache

Utilisez la commande suivante pour afficher la configuration de npm

npm config ls
Copier après la connexion

Vous pouvez voir que npm a initialement placé le téléchargé les packages de dépendances et le cache dans le lecteur C, ce qui est évidemment inapproprié Oui, mais vous pouvez configurer ces deux répertoires

npm config set prefix "D:\nodejs\node_global"
npm config set cache "D:\nodejs\node_cache"
Copier après la connexion

Configurer les variables d'environnement

Cliquez avec le bouton droit sur "Ordinateur" -> "Propriétés" -> "Paramètres système avancés" ->" Variable d'environnement "

Dans 系统变量, définissez NODE_PATH, la valeur est

D:\nodejs\node_global\node_modules\
Copier après la connexion

Dans 用户变量 , modifiez path, ajoutez

D:\nodejs\node_global\
Copier après la connexion

Changez la source miroir npm

Étant donné que la source initiale de npm vient de l'étranger, la vitesse peut être un peu lente

Vous pouvez configurer le miroir de Taobao cnpm ici, et plus tard npmLa commande peut être modifiée en cnpm

npm install -g cnpm --registry=https://registry.npm.taobao.org
Copier après la connexion

Si vous choisissez le miroir cnmp de Taobao, vous devez le configurer pour assurer le téléchargement normal des outils

ng set --global packageManager = cnpm
Copier après la connexion

Typescript


Exécuter la commande suivante

npm install -g typescript typings
Copier après la connexion

Vérifier le numéro de version

tsc -v
Copier après la connexion

Angular-cli


angular-cliC'est le framework Angular officiel Un outil de construction, le noyau est webpack, et npm est utilisé comme package de dépendances

Exécuter le commande suivante

npm install -g @angular-cli
Copier après la connexion

Vérifier le numéro de version

ng -v
Copier après la connexion

Créer un projet


peut créer un espace de travail sous nodejs

md D:\nodejs\workspace
Copier après la connexion

puis entrez dans l'espace de travail

cd D:\nodejs\workspace
Copier après la connexion

pour créer un nouveau projet

ng new hello-world
Copier après la connexion

Puis démarrez le service dans le dossier hello-world

ng serve
Copier après la connexion

Le service Angular écoute le port 4200 par défaut, ouvrez le navigateur, saisissez

localhost:4200
Copier après la connexion

ou saisissez directement la commande suivante Ouvrez le navigateur par défaut

ng serve --open
Copier après la connexion

Si une page réussie apparaît, elle signifie que toutes les configurations sont réussies

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Étiquettes associées:
source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al
À propos de nous Clause de non-responsabilité Sitemap
Site Web PHP chinois:Formation PHP en ligne sur le bien-être public,Aidez les apprenants PHP à grandir rapidement!